Transaction d105b669d27a3581bb81bc651aa149ad25789ec6791861ee801e3acf0ee3c189
1 Input
1 Output
-
d105b669d27a3581bb81bc651aa149ad25789ec6791861ee801e3acf0ee3c189:0
- value
- 1376536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 290d1978229546940783aceffd331f45a17afc09 OP_EQUAL
- address
- 35S5KaSDcozg9rQ6ZhBcgzHYPMetLuarkB